A significant realignment is poised to ripple through global equity markets. The latest quarterly review by index provider MSCI will officially be implemented on March 2, 2026, setting the stage for substantial capital movements. This process will see hundreds of companies either joining or exiting MSCI's influential benchmark indices, which are tracked by trillions in passive investment funds.

The Mechanics of a Multi-Billion Dollar Reshuffle

While the results of the review were announced on February 10, the operational phase is now reaching its peak. The most consequential changes will occur within the MSCI ACWI Investable Market Index (IMI), where 206 securities are slated for addition and 134 will be removed. Such adjustments are far from a mere administrative exercise; they compel ETF providers and fund managers to meticulously reconfigure their portfolios to mirror the new index composition.

This mandatory rebalancing typically triggers a sharp surge in trading volume. Market participants are anticipating particularly heightened activity at the close on Friday, February 27. This is the critical window for passive funds to execute their trades, ensuring their holdings accurately reflect the updated index by the opening bell on Monday, March 2.

Spotlight on Key Additions and Market Dynamics

Individual stocks gaining prominence, such as IREN Limited with its addition to the MSCI USA Index, will come under intense scrutiny. Inclusion in a major index dramatically boosts visibility among institutional investors, as numerous actively managed funds and passive vehicles are now obligated to purchase the stock. Analysts often view such events as an opportunity for companies to attract a broader base of long-term shareholders.

Navigating the Rebalancing Window

For investors, the most crucial trading flows are expected to concentrate in the final moments of the session on Friday. Unusual volume spikes during this period will likely signal the execution of large, index-mandated orders.

Beginning Monday, March 2, the new index constituents will be in effect. The sustainability of any price movements catalyzed by the rebalancing, and the ability of newly added stocks to maintain their momentum, will only become apparent in the subsequent trading days.
